HEX meaning and use

About #E68C05

#E68C05 is classified as a warm orange value with vibrant visual character. #E68C05 is visually closest to Tangerine, a named orange color with HEX #F28500.

The RGB channels are 230, 140, and 5, with red carrying the strongest channel weight. In HSL, the hue is 36deg with 96% saturation and 46% lightness, so this page treats it as a high-saturation, mid-lightness atlas color rather than a generic swatch.

According to Colors Encyclopedia, this HEX value works best for color conversion, WCAG contrast checks, CSS color tokens, and high-energy accents. Its luminance is 0.3559, black text provides the stronger contrast for readable interface or documentation use, and Its nearest named-color distance is 14.76, which helps separate this atlas value from adjacent named color records.
